Configuration Settings for Optimal Performance

To achieve the best performance from your Ubiquiti VoIP devices, certain configuration settings should be adjusted. These settings can enhance call quality, network efficiency, and overall functionality.Essential configuration settings include:

  • Quality of Service (QoS): Enable QoS settings in your router to prioritize VoIP traffic. This ensures that voice packets receive higher priority over standard data traffic.
  • Network Settings: Configure static IP addresses for your VoIP devices to avoid any address conflicts on your network.
  • Firmware Updates: Regularly check for and apply firmware updates to ensure your VoIP devices are running the latest features and security fixes.

Essential Bandwidth Specifications

Establishing the appropriate bandwidth is paramount for the successful deployment of Ubiquiti VoIP systems. VoIP calls typically require a certain amount of bandwidth per call, which can vary based on the codec used. Understanding these requirements is vital for ensuring seamless communication.The following specifications provide a framework for determining bandwidth needs:

  • Standard VoIP codecs, such as G.711, require approximately 64 Kbps per call. This codec offers high audio quality but consumes more bandwidth.
  • Using a more efficient codec like G.729 can reduce bandwidth usage to around 8 Kbps per call while still maintaining acceptable audio quality.
  • For a network with multiple concurrent VoIP calls, the total bandwidth should be calculated by multiplying the bandwidth per call by the expected number of simultaneous calls.
  • In addition to voice traffic, it is essential to account for other network activities that may affect bandwidth, ensuring that sufficient capacity is maintained.

Network Performance Testing for VoIP

To ensure the network can support Ubiquiti VoIP systems adequately, it is important to routinely test network performance. This can help identify any potential bottlenecks or issues that could affect call quality.Several methods can be employed to assess network performance effectively:

  • Ping tests can be used to measure latency and packet loss. A round-trip time of under 150 milliseconds is generally acceptable for VoIP applications.
  • Utilizing tools like VoIP test systems can provide insights into jitter and packet loss specifically for VoIP traffic, allowing for targeted improvements.
  • Monitoring bandwidth usage in real-time can help detect periods of congestion, enabling administrators to take corrective actions before issues impact call quality.
  • Quality of Service (QoS) settings should be implemented to prioritize VoIP traffic over other types of network traffic, ensuring reliable service during peak usage times.

Recommended Security Protocols for Ubiquiti VoIP Systems, Voip ubiquiti

To protect Ubiquiti VoIP systems, several security protocols should be employed. These protocols help establish secure communications and protect against unauthorized access. Key recommended protocols include:

  • Secure Real-time Transport Protocol (SRTP): SRTP encrypts voice data and provides message authentication, ensuring the confidentiality and integrity of VoIP calls.
  • Transport Layer Security (TLS): TLS encrypts signaling data, protecting it from eavesdropping and tampering during transmission.
  • Session Border Controllers (SBC): SBCs act as intermediaries between the internal network and the internet, providing an additional layer of security by filtering and managing VoIP traffic.
  • Virtual Private Network (VPN): Utilizing a VPN can secure remote access to VoIP systems, encrypting all communications over public networks.

Potential Threats to VoIP Communication and Mitigation Strategies

VoIP communication faces various threats that can compromise the security and quality of voice calls. Understanding these threats and implementing effective mitigation strategies is crucial for maintaining a secure VoIP environment. Common threats include:

  • Eavesdropping: Unauthorized individuals intercept voice communications. This can be mitigated by using encryption protocols such as SRTP and TLS.
  • Denial of Service (DoS) Attacks: Attackers can overwhelm VoIP servers with excessive traffic, rendering them inoperable. Implementing rate limiting and traffic analysis can help prevent such attacks.
  • Phishing and Spoofing: Attackers may impersonate legitimate users to gain access to systems. Enforcing strong authentication methods and training users to recognize suspicious communications can reduce these risks.
  • Malware Attacks: Malicious software can infiltrate VoIP devices, leading to data breaches or service disruptions. Regularly updating software and employing anti-malware solutions are effective countermeasures.

Importance of Regular Updates and Patches for VoIP Devices

Regular updates and patches for VoIP devices are vital to ensuring that known vulnerabilities are addressed promptly. Manufacturers frequently release updates that enhance security, fix bugs, and improve functionality. Neglecting these updates can leave systems susceptible to exploitation by cybercriminals. Organizations should establish a routine for monitoring and applying updates to maintain optimal security levels. Additionally, testing updates in a controlled environment before full deployment can help identify potential issues without disrupting services.
